The Chevrolet Camaro has produced countless collectible models, but several overlooked versions are only now beginning to receive the attention they deserve. As clean, original examples become harder to find, prices continue rising. These seven Camaros may not remain affordable for much longer.
Chevrolet Camaro Berlinetta

The Chevrolet Camaro Berlinetta focused on comfort and distinctive styling rather than outright performance. Long overlooked by collectors, it has recently gained appreciation because of its originality and limited surviving examples. Well-preserved Berlinettas are becoming increasingly difficult to buy at reasonable prices.
Chevrolet Camaro RS

The Chevrolet Camaro RS offered unique styling touches, hidden headlights on early models, and an upscale appearance that separated it from the standard Camaro. Collector demand has steadily increased as enthusiasts seek well-optioned examples. Original RS models continue climbing in value.
Chevrolet Camaro LT

The Chevrolet Camaro LT blended sporty styling with everyday comfort, making it a practical choice for many buyers. As more performance-focused Camaros become expensive, clean LT models have started attracting collectors. Affordable examples are becoming less common every year.
Chevrolet Camaro IROC-Z

The Chevrolet Camaro IROC-Z became an icon of the 1980s with upgraded suspension, V8 performance, and unmistakable styling. Once considered inexpensive, it has experienced a sharp rise in collector interest. Well-maintained IROC-Z models rarely stay on the market for long.
Chevrolet Camaro Z28

The Chevrolet Camaro Z28 built its reputation on balanced performance, dependable V8 power, and strong motorsports heritage. It remains one of the most recognizable Camaro trim levels ever produced. As collector demand grows, original Z28s continue increasing in value.
Chevrolet Camaro SS

The Chevrolet Camaro SS has always represented the performance heart of the Camaro lineup with powerful V8 engines and aggressive styling. Demand from enthusiasts has pushed prices steadily upward. Clean, factory-original SS models are becoming increasingly difficult to purchase affordably.
Chevrolet Camaro Rally Sport

The Chevrolet Camaro Rally Sport combined distinctive appearance upgrades with the Camaro’s proven performance and timeless styling. Its unique factory features have made it increasingly desirable among collectors. As surviving examples become scarcer, values continue to rise.
